LETTER BY BRIAN MORYKON

Balance is a core value for Renovaré. It’s vital, for example, to engage with God both in the analytical and in the intuitive realm. This month we focus on meditation, a more intuitive practice. Later we’ll focus on study, a more analytical discipline.

In a new podcast, Steve Fawver and Jan Johnson show us how meditation helps us savor God. Then in an article Jan explains how meditation is different than application.

Dallas Willard is someone we talk a lot about around here. If you’ve met him you understand why — few people have the rare combination of exceptional brilliance and unadulterated goodness,” as Richard Foster puts it. And on the topic of role models, Chris Hall shares on finding prayer mentors in the Psalms.

There’s nothing more precious to meditate on than God himself putting on skin and subjecting himself to the worst humanity could dish out. May the wondrous humility of Christ sink into our hearts this coming week.
